Co-ordinator Federal Pensioners for south-western geopolitical zone comrade Mukaila Ogunabote has expressed concern over delayed settlement of retirees benefits despite several assurances by the federal authorities.

Comrade Mukaila Ogunbote in an interview in Lagos warned of continued protests by the Senior citizens if such neglect persists.

The co-ordainator said selected leaders of the retirees’ unions would meet on Tuesday to strategise over their next line of action unless the benefits are paid as promised in-the-past.

Comrade Mukaila Ogunbote reminded the relevant authorities of non-implementation of the new minimum pension and palliatives following fuel subsidy removal and COVID-NINETEEN epidemic.

He appealed to President Bola Ahmed Tinubu and the National faced Assembly to intervene considering challenges feces by the pensioners.
